StateCA (NL) 123 Posted January 17 Share Posted January 17 That's part of the multiplayer experience. There are also children without a driver's license on the servers. Best you can do is record it and report them on the website. The in-game report system is a joke, and at this point only useful as a content tool for moderators who stream. If you have an Nvidia GPU I suggest using GeForce Experience and their Shadowplay feature. Running GeForce Experience doesn't impact your performance as programs like Medal or something will. This will allow you to simply press a button and the program saves a clip up to 20 minutes in the past. Just upload this to youtube and report people on the website. (It will always be looked at on the website, unlike in-game reports). 1 Link to post Share on other sites
BudokanTB 7 Posted January 23 Share Posted January 23 I always drive with GeForce Experience running on replay-mode. Cause as some of you have already said In-game report isn't the best (at least not on Sim 1) because there basically comes in more reports then the GM can handle before the report is deleted again because it Time-Out. I normally only use In-game report during Events bc then the amount is less and there are GMs just waiting for reports to come in. If it should be a rule to actually be banned if you don't use indicators I would say no. I use them myself but it doesn't really make a different if it was a rule or not. I think if you made it a rule driver would just start saying why didn't you give way for me turning left. I had the indicator on so you know I was about to turn. It really all comes down to if a driver is willing to just wait until it's safe to turn. I guess some driver will always have this idea that if I just start switching lane or turning across oncoming traffic they will probably slow down or make a complete stop so I can get on my way without causing a collision.
